Браузеры могут быть самыми большими пожирателями памяти вашего компьютера, особенно если вы открываете несколько ресурсоемких веб-сайтов. Хотя потребление памяти браузером почти всегда пропорционально количеству активных вкладок, методы управления памятью, такие как изоляция процессов, приостановка вкладок и динамическое выделение, позволяют контролировать использование памяти. Большинство современных браузеров используют эти методы в разных пропорциях, но все сводится к оптимизации серверной части для лучшего управления памятью.
До недавнего времени Chrome был печально известен своим неограниченным использованием оперативной памяти, и это было одной из причин, которые привели к снижению его общей доли на рынке. С другой стороны, Microsoft Edge неуклонно набирает обороты, отчасти из-за своей репутации более экономичного использования системной памяти. Интересно, что и Edge, и Chrome являются браузерами на базе Chromium — под капотом они используют технологию браузера с открытым исходным кодом Google. Правдивы ли слухи об использовании их оперативной памяти или Chromium все выравнивает? Чтобы это выяснить, мы протестировали использование оперативной памяти некоторыми популярными браузерами, включая Chrome, Edge, Firefox и Opera.
Параметры тестирования
Чтобы обеспечить равные правила игры, мы протестировали каждый браузер с одинаковым набором вкладок и закрыли все фоновые приложения. Вкладки включали три случайных блога и домашнюю страницу ChatGPT. На следующем этапе нашего тестирования мы хотели проверить браузеры на предмет приостановки вкладок. Для этого мы открыли 20 вкладок, чтобы проверить, насколько эффективно эти браузеры приостанавливают фоновые вкладки, чтобы обеспечить оптимальное использование оперативной памяти.
В то время как первый этап этого теста дает возможность взглянуть на оптимизацию живых вкладок браузера, второй этап фокусируется на способности браузера справляться с безумным количеством открытых вкладок. Мы тестировали каждый браузер в режиме инкогнито, чтобы файлы cookie и расширения не влияли на результаты тестирования. Более того, все тесты проводились на одном и том же ноутбуке HP Victus под управлением Windows 11 (версия 24H2). Наконец, мы проанализировали влияние на системную память с помощью собственного диспетчера задач Windows. Вот что мы узнали!
Сравнение использования памяти с меньшим количеством вкладок
На первом этапе тестирования мы открыли те же четыре вкладки и измерили использование ими оперативной памяти с помощью диспетчера задач. Результаты были следующими:
- Опера- 1260-1280 МБ
- Гугл Хром – 1010-1030 МБ
- Microsoft Edge – 980-1000 МБ
- Firefox – 680-700 МБ
В ходе нашего тестирования мы обнаружили, что Edge имеет небольшое преимущество перед Google Chrome в использовании памяти. Однако разница не была существенной, отчасти из-за схожей сборки на базе Chromium. Opera была самым большим пожирателем памяти, в основном из-за многофункционального пользовательского интерфейса, поскольку Opera имеет встроенный блокировщик рекламы, VPN и инструмент для создания снимков экрана даже в своей версии режима инкогнито.
Интересно, что в нашем тестировании Firefox использовал наименьшее количество памяти, а разница — день и ночь. Браузерный движок Quantum, используемый в браузере Mozilla Firefox, значительно снижает использование оперативной памяти, обеспечивая более плавный просмотр страниц. Забавный факт: Firefox также имеет встроенный блокировщик рекламы в эквиваленте режима инкогнито, но ему все же удается сохранять его легкость.
Сравнение использования памяти с большим количеством вкладок
На втором этапе тестирования мы открыли 20 вкладок, включая 18 случайных блогов, домашнюю страницу ChatGPT и результаты поиска Google. Этот тест дает представление о возможностях управления вкладками браузера, особенно при высоких рабочих нагрузках. Результаты были:
- Microsoft Edge- 3200-3250 МБ
- Google Chrome- 2850-2900 МБ
- Опера – 2550-2600 МБ
- Firefox – 1450-1500 МБ
В нашем тесте Microsoft Edge потребовалось больше всего памяти для одновременного открытия 20 вкладок. Следующим был Chrome с немного меньшим потреблением оперативной памяти — около 2850 МБ. Удивительно, но Opera показала приличное потребление оперативной памяти — 2550–2600 МБ, несмотря на плохое управление оперативной памятью в первом тесте. Firefox укрепил преимущество первого теста и значительно обогнал конкурентов.
Если вы используете свой компьютер с меньшим объемом системной памяти, Firefox может оказать огромное влияние, освободив место для большего количества вкладок, не перегружая ваш компьютер. За исключением Firefox, все браузеры Chromium из нашего теста имели примерно сопоставимое потребление оперативной памяти: Edge был лучше с меньшим количеством вкладок, а Opera лучше с большим количеством вкладок. Chrome оправдывает свою репутацию пожирателя памяти, занимая предпоследнее место в обоих тестах.